📈 IPO Snapshot & Financial Health
Shanti Gold International, a Mumbai‑based manufacturer of 22 kt CZ casting gold jewellery, aims to raise ₹360.11 crore entirely via fresh issue (turn0search4, turn0search8).
IPO Details:
- Price Band: ₹189–₹199/share
- Issue Size: ₹360.11 cr (≈ 1.81 crore shares; all fresh issue)
- Lot Size (Retail): 75 shares (~₹14,925 at upper band) (turn0search9, turn0search11)
- Subscription Window: July 25–29, 2025; anchor round on July 24 (turn0search8, turn0search7)
Financials – FY25:
- Revenue: ₹1,106.4 cr, up ~55.5% YoY
- Profit after Tax: ₹55.8 cr, up 108% from FY24
- EBITDA: ₹97.7 cr, margin ~8.8% (up from 7.5%) (turn0search1, turn0search5)
Company plans to use proceeds for a new manufacturing facility in Jaipur (₹46.3 cr), working capital (₹200 cr), debt repayment (~₹17 cr), and general corporate purposes (turn0search3, turn0search6).
💰 Current GMP & Implications
- Grey Market Premium (GMP): ~₹30 as of July 24–25
- Estimated Listing Price: ₹199 + ₹30 = ₹229/share (~15% listing gain) (turn0search6)
- GMP Trend: Stable at ₹30 from July 21–24, indicating steady sentiment.
What this means: A ₹30 GMP shows moderate excitement. A larger heightening would be expected if subscription was hotter or fundamentals offered higher visibility.
🌟 Anchor & Subscription Insights
- Anchor Allocation: Raised ₹108 cr, allocating 54.28 lakh shares at ₹199/share to prominent funds like SocGen, Wealthwave, Rajasthan Global, etc. (turn0search0, turn0search7)
- Subscription Status (early days): Subscriptions appear normal; none of the financial news till date reflects oversubscription frenzy.
✅ Positives & ⚠️ Risks
✅ Strengths:
- Strong revenue & profit growth (55% and 108% YoY)
- Capacity expansion (Jaipur facility)
- Stable B2B clientele (clients like Alukkas, LLL, etc.)
- Anchor demand signals institutional comfort (turn0search5, turn0search0)
⚠ Risks:
- Volatile gold prices may squeeze margins
- Limited GMP upside thus far (~₹30 only)
- Client concentration risk and stiff industry competition
- Grey market static may suggest tempered listing appetite (turn0search6, turn0search3)
